State tax filing
Yes, you would file a nonresident North Carolina income tax return if you did not live or work in NC but had NC tax withheld by mistake @acaral.
Since you income will not match what is on your W-2, consider sending your return by mail with a note explaining the mistake. Use certified mail with proof of delivery when sending tax returns so you have proof your forms were mailed and received.
